What I think now we need textarea display templates just like upload field. Default template just show text. Other templates may show Icon with tooltip.

ANy way we already discussed in our office that we want to implement it in to fields for Cobalt 8. We want every field have 3 new core parameters.

List view template

Full view template

Form template

And make it mandatory for every field. This will allow people to change output without losing changes on updates and without editing main templates.
